HII was Awarded U.S. Air Force Contract to Support Mobility Air Force, Distributed Mission Operations
August 11 2022 - 10:00AM
HII’s (NYSE: HII) Mission Technologies division has been awarded a
Mobility Air Force Distributed Mission Operations (MAF DMO) task
order under the U.S. Air Force’s Training Systems Acquisition III
contract. The $79 million task order includes a base period and
five one-year options.
HII will support Air Mobility Command’s MAF DMO operations and
integration to enable persistent, distributed training of aircrews
worldwide. HII’s live, virtual and constructive (LVC) capabilities
— including network engineering, cybersecurity, standards
development and logistics — will support a wide range of joint and
combined exercises.
“Realistic training environments are critical to preparing
warfighters for mission success,” said Andy Green, president of
Mission Technologies. “Our dedicated team is thrilled to extend our
more than 20 years of expertise delivering LVC solutions and
network operations across defense and coalition forces.”
HII will operate and maintain the Distributed Training Center
and the Distributed Training Center Network to support global
Aircrew Training Systems. The work will serve vital network
connectivity and interoperability between Air Force major
commands.

About HII
HII is an all-domain defense and technologies partner,
recognized worldwide as America’s largest shipbuilder. With a
135-year history of trusted partnerships in advancing U.S. national
security, HII delivers critical capabilities ranging from the most
powerful and survivable naval ships ever built, to unmanned
systems, ISR and AI/ML analytics. HII leads the industry in
mission-driven solutions that support and enable an all-domain
force. Headquartered in Virginia, HII’s skilled workforce is 44,000
strong. For more information please visit:
